Tell us about you, your career, how you founded or joined this company?
I founded Pro IT City back in 2017. At PRO IT CITY, we aimed to provide Digital Marketing Solutions to small and medium-sized businesses, including websites, SEO, Google Adwords, SMM, SEM, etcetera. We provide a premium website that costs around £500 – £1000 (depending upon the size and quality of the website). I made a lot of happy customers and kept expanding.
Later on, as I observed that small businesses are being neglected in the UK and cannot make good profits due to lack of on-line presence, I came up with another project, “WeeWeb.” I founded WeeWeb in 2019 and targeted small businesses while providing them with an extremely cost-effective method. As it was the pandemic’s start, I, along with my team, decided to do something extra for the small business owners. I aimed to contribute something to the community as the businesses were collapsing and people could not manage their day-to-day expenses. Small businesses couldn’t afford to make an online presence during these circumstances as the websites would cost a ton of money!
Therefore, I started offering Pay Monthly Websites at just £19/per month and an E-Commerce Website at just £29/ per month. It was a special discount offer for the small businesses to make an online presence to generate good profits out of their businesses which would help them survive better during this crucial time. Who are your competitors? And how do you plan to stay in the game?
I would consider Wix and Shopify to be my main competitors as my business model is pretty much similar and the prices. These are DIY platforms, and it provides the liberty to the people to manage everything by themselves, but on the other hand, I’m offering more. I am offering similar services to the people, but they won’t have to go through the hassle of handling the websites or e-stores themselves. I’m offering managed solutions, and my team will be managing each and everything. It’s like providing a better version of DIY to the people where they have the liberty to do whatever they want and won’t even have to manage anything themselves because our team would be doing that.
